Graph the equation y – 2 = 2/3(x – 6)

Mathematics
1 answer:
snow_lady [41]3 years ago
3 0
This function is sketched on the A picture.

<span>y – 2 = 2/3(x – 6)
</span>y = 2/3x - 4 + 2
y = 2/3x - 2

y = ax+b
b = -2
b is y-intercept

Zero of the function:
0 = 2/3x - 2
2 = 2/3x
x = 3

y-intercept  (0, -2)
x- intercept (3, 0)
